Abstract

A thermoelectric semiconductor device having a porous structure and an air-tight sealing structure maintaining it in a deaerated state is disclosed. A refrigeration panel comprising a plurality of p-type and n-type semiconductor elements each having a structure mentioned above, in which the elements are arranged alternatively and electrically connected in series is also disclosed.
